The task

Teachers spend up to 3 hours a week finding work assignments for their students. As a rule, textbooks are inadequate and often the tasks that are readily available are outdated and impractical. Most of the solutions available on the internet sell packages of ready-made worksheets that one pays for per piece. This means that you as a teacher are put in a bind by the fact that you A) have to spend time finding the right worksheets for your students B) you have to pay more money if you need more variations because you want to customize them for your students, for example, and C) you have to change the worksheets manually if they don't fit completely.

Worksheet's solution to this problem is a generator that can generate up as many worksheets as the user himself wants. The user of Worksheets can even turn on configuration such as:

  • subjects (mathematics, Norwegian and English)
  • grade level
  • themed
  • task types
  • spreadsheets

and more.

The web application of Worksheets is available in a free version with a subscription one can purchase to gain permanent access. One pays a small sum a month to get complete access to the system, a so-called Software-as-a-Service (SaaS) model.

When Worksheet came to Ur Solutions for assistance it had an old website, an old logo and a simple prototype of its web application. The overall task the project consisted of was thus:

  1. Create a new logo and new guidelines for the Worksheet brand.
  2. Creating a new website focused on converting new visitors into users of the web application.
  3. A new application that incorporates the worksheet generator and more supportive functionality.

Process

The project was divided into five sub-projects:

  1. Branding and logo.
  2. Design website.
  3. Design web application.
  4. Development website
  5. Development web application.

Branding and logo was a sub-project that set a precedent for the rest of the work to be done, and was thus done first. The result of this was the new logo of the Worksheet and supporting design system. The logo was created in Adobe Illustrator.

The scope of the website was substantially smaller than the web application, and a rapid sequence of waterfall methodology was developed. The design was completed quickly, sent to customer for approval and the website was then developed in Wordpress with Uncode as the page builder.

The web app was a substantially larger project, and was developed smoothly and iteratively. The design was created in Figma in consultation with the customer, and then implemented continuously together with the customer. New functionality was tested on an ongoing basis and changes to the design were implemented as needed.
